
Car cleaning is frequently confused with car washing by people trying to make a booking. Even though both methods require cleaning a car, the distinction between the two is significant.
The primary objective of a car wash is to remove the dirt, dust, salt, and grime that accumulate on the exterior of your car. This also refers to the area inside of your vehicle, but occasionally. On the other hand, the purpose of a car detail is to make an automobile look as new as it possibly can from the inside out.
So, if you’re wondering, “What is automobile detailing, really?” the answer is that it’s the process by which a skilled specialist restores your car to showroom condition by using a tried-and-true method. Detailers make your vehicle look new by using specialized tools and cleaning solutions.

Exterior Vehicle Detailing
- Exterior wash and dry: This method involves hand washing and drying. The detailer will use specialist cleaners to spray and wipe off the car’s body. This includes washing the glass, doorknobs, and rims by hand.
- Paint claying: After the car is washed, the detailer will remove any pollutants, overspray, or residue using a clay bar. Claying produces a cleaner and smoother surface and aids in boosting the potency of polish and wax.
- Polishing: it buffs an abrasive compound onto the car’s surface to remove thin coats of clear coat from the car’s paint. Minor paint blemishes and swirls vanish as a result.
- Waxing or Sealing – A sealer is applied to the car’s paint to give a layer of protection and a glossy shine. Wax can be utilized in several circumstances.

Interior auto detailing
- Vacuuming is done to remove debris from the seats, carpets, mats, headliner, back cargo area, and trunk.
- Scrubbing and brushing are done to get stains out of mats and carpets on the floor.
- Steam cleaning removes strong stains in carpets and seats successfully.
- Glass cleaning: it involves cleaning the windows and windshield using glass cleaner.
- Cleaning of Leather Trim – Any leather components in the car are cleaned using a leather cleaner and soap.
- Perfuming: Many detailers perfume a car’s inside with deodorant to leave it smelling fresh and clean.
Other car detailing services
Besides the ones mentioned above, some professional automobile detailing companies provide other services:
- Paint repair is a procedure that removes blemishes like dull paint or oxidation from a car’s top coat of paintwork. Most detailers employ rotary machine polishers to deliver the best paint correction.
- Ceramic coating: a liquid polymer known as the ceramic coating is used to provide a protective layer to the paint outside a car. This is used as a high-end wax substitute.
- PPF – Paint protection film is referred to as PPF. A thin polyurethane film known as PPF helps shield automotive paint from hazards such as rock chips, minor scratches, UV rays, mineral deposits, acid rain, and more.
